I had been looking for at least two years for a new local spot for Chinese food. I came across this one and broke down and gave it a try and I can honestly say that I’m impressed. We’ve eaten there at least 5 times this month. I started with special wonton soup a few weeks ago and have since had the Mongolian Beef, Hibachi Teriyaki Chicken (my favorite), shrimp fried rice and egg rolls.. from each visit to the next l, the food has been great. Only observation is the eggs rolls being cooked a little too long, but that’s a preference and not a complaint. If you’re dining in, the restaurant is spotless and I couldn’t find one thing out of place or dirty which is a huge bonus because I’m very picky. The staff is very friendly and are happy to help with suggestions when asked. Don’t let the exterior of the plaza fool you, the food inside...

Located in the Harbor Freight plaza, this small casual restaurant offers a vast variety of dishes via dine in, take out, and delivery such as: * Appetizers/salads/soups/beverages * Classic & hand/special roll * Sushi & sashimi * Hibachi entrees/lunch specials * Vegetarian, beef, pork, seafood, chicken dishes * Fried rice/lo mein Masks are required upon entry and hand sanitizer is provided. There were four people dining in the restaurant as I was nicely greeted by a female employee who took my California roll order. She allowed me to sit at a table to wait which was only a few minutes. Ten pieces of rolls was freshly prepared and packed neatly in a container with ginger, wasabi, and soy sauce. Each piece was delicious. Will definitely try this place again.

Since moving to south Florida, I have tried at least a dozen Chinese places without finding any good ones. Some have been mediocre, some ok, but none good. Someone in Let's Eat South Florida on FB recommended this place and I'm so glad they did. Stopped by to have the beef and broccoli lunch special. 10 bucks for soup, fried rice and the entree. The beef was high quality, zero fat, the sauce was very good. Some of the best Chinese I've had in many many years. The restaurant was clean, inviting, and the service was excellent. Will definitely be back to try more dishes! Update: went back the next night to try the Szechuan Beef and egg rolls. The egg rolls were ok, not great. The Szechuan Beef however, was fantastic.

Family moved from up north and has been complaining that they were missing NY Chinese food. Did my research and pulled up on this little gem. Don’t let the location deter you…the food is excellent! Had the wings as apps and the General Tsao chicken as entree which was surprisingly all white meat! Family went with the chicken and broccoli. We also had the house special fried rice and it was all great. Food was hot and fresh. Had enough leftovers for dinner the next day and it was still great. I will be back!
